Signs that Your Weight Loss Program May Be Failing

Almost everyone would agree that weight loss programs are really difficult to follow let alone to complete. Sadly, there are a lot of people who engage in weight loss programs who fail in achieving their weight loss goals. There are some signs that may indicate that you are beginning to fail in your weight loss program. Based on my own experience, let me share some of them.

Weight loss programs have one common goal and that is, of course, to lose weight. However, if you are gaining weight instead of losing weight, there's probably something wrong in what you're doing or there's something external that affects what you are doing. Analyze your program and your daily routines and make sure to make proper adjustments.

If your clothes seem to be much tighter or if you're wearing the same dress size after working out for a month, it could be a sign that your program isn't helping you. Measure your body for reference. But of course, it is relative to the amount of weight you need to lose. If you are obese and if you've worked out for a full month and you still don't see improvements, not a single inch dropped or so, your weight loss program may be ineffective.

While working out, if you feel that your workout is extremely easy and weights do not seem to give you enough resistance anymore, it may be a sign that your workout is not effective anymore. It's true that you may be stronger. But if you need to lose more weight and you haven't reached your goal yet, you most likely need a much tougher workout. Increase the intensity of your cardio workouts, the weights you are using or the number of repetitions.

Another thing that I have observed is that if you do the same workout routine for a very long time, you tend to get bored. Thus, you may start to give less effort in doing your workout and as a result, you will probably see very little progress. This will adversely affect your schedule and time frame to reach your goal. Add some variety in your workouts. Aside from challenging your body, your workouts will become more interesting.

Now, I guess the worst sign that your program may be failing is procrastination. If you have a workout schedule and if you give in easily by telling yourself "I can do this workout tomorrow. I don't have to do it today." or something like "I'll eat this ice cream today and I'll just worry about tomorrow", you need to motivate yourself more. Come to think of it, it will affect everything else such as your schedule or time table, your progress, your drive and sometimes even your diet. You may be improperly compensating your workout by eating more. I always see motivation as the fuel of your weight loss program.

These signs may happen to you anytime during your weight loss program. If ever you notice these signs while you're in a weight loss program, it doesn't necessarily mean that you're already failing. But again, it could be the start of a total failure in your program especially if you just ignore these signs. The signs may worsen or they may stack up and could ultimately halt your weight loss progress significantly. There's a tendency to drop the entire program and believe me, it happened to me and it devastated me. But do not lose hope.
